Graphene batteries accounted for the largest year-over-year improvement rate among electric vehicles' battery technologies in 2023, followed by dual-ion batteries, both with an improvement rate of over ** percent. Graphene batteries are expected to have a breakthrough by the end of the decade, because of the projected decrease in graphene production costs.
